March 22: What’s on the Chelsea Board of Education Agenda

March 22, 2021 at 6:30 PM – Regular Meeting

Agenda
1. Call to order/roll call/adoption of agenda/consent agenda
2. * Approval of the regular and Closed Session Minutes from the March 8, 2021, Board Meeting.
3. January 2021 Finance Report 
4. Special Presentations
4.a. Introduction of new Staff

  • Lyndsay Grasman, CHS Science Teacher – Mike Kapolka
4.b. FFE Recommendation Package – Christine Wheeler from OHM 
4.c. Updated Phase Back to School Plan – CSD Administration
5. * Staff Reports
5.a. CHS – Mike Kapolka
5.b. Beach Middle – Nick Angel
5.c. Finance and Administrative Services – Michelle Cowhy
5.d. Human Resources and Community Education – Marcus Kaemming
5.e. Curriculum and Instruction – Heather Conklin
5.f. Athletics – Brad Bush
6. Communications
7. Board Member and Student Liaison Reports
8. Public Input
9. Superintendent/Board Discussion
10. * Consent Action Items
10.a. Action Item 102-20-21. Superintendent Helber recommends the Board approve the purchase of network replacement switches from InacompTSC in the amount of $62,446.33
10.b. Action Item 103-20-21. Superintendent Helber recommends the Board accept a donation from Linda Napier for use by Independence Hall. 
11. * Individual Action Items
11.a. Action Item 104-20-21. Superintendent Helber recommends the Board approve the Cyber Security Curriculum recommendation.
11.b. Action Item 105-20-21. Superintendent Helber recommends the Board approve the purchase of Athletics FFE in the amount of $128,596.06.
11.c. Action Item 106-20-21. Superintendent Helber recommends the Board approve the purchase BMS FFE in the amount of $145,283.64.
11.d. Action Item 107-20-21. Superintendent Helber recommends the Board approve the 500 Building Cyber Security furnishings in the amount of $44,925.52.
11.e. Action Item 108-20-21. Superintendent Helber recommends the Board approve the 400 Building Robotics’ furnishings in the amount of $125,919.90.
11.f. Action Item 109-20-21. Superintendent Helber recommends the Board approve the Reconfirmation Extended COVID-19 Learning Plan for April.
 
12. Information and Discussion
12.a. In-Person and Streaming/Recording of Board Meetings
13. Public Input
14. Superintendent Report
15. Commendations/Thank-you
16. Upcoming Events

  • March 29- April 2 – No School – Spring Break
  • Monday, April 12 – 6:30 PM – Board Meeting – TBD
  • Monday, April 26 – 6:30 PM – Work Session – TBD
17. Closed Session, for the purpose of the Superintendent’s Evaluation. (MCL 380.503)
18. Adjournment
